Abstract

A fabricated article (e.g., jacketed or insulated wire or cable) is prepared by a process comprising the steps of: applying a coating of a moisture-curable composition onto a wire or cable; and reacting the moisture-curable composition with water, wherein the moisture-curable composition comprises at least one resin having hydrolysable reactive silane groups and a tin catalyst characterized by the tin having a +4 oxidation state and a bis(alkoxide) ligand. The product of the process includes a wire or cable comprising a jacket, wherein the jacket comprises at least one poly olefin resin having hydrolysable reactive silane groups and a tin catalyst, the tin catalyst having a bis(alkoxide) ligand and characterized by the tin having a +4 oxidation state. The product of the process also includes a wire or cable comprising a jacket wherein the jacket comprises (i) the reaction product of at least one polyolefin resin having hydrolysable reactive silane groups and water, and (ii) at least one tin catalyst, the tin catalyst having a bis(alkoxide) ligand and characterized by the tin having a +4 oxidation state.

Claims

exact text as granted — not AI-modified
1 . An article of manufacture, comprising:
 A. At least one resin having hydroxyl groups, at least one compound having two or more isocyanate groups and a distannoxane tin catalyst; or   B. At least one resin having isocyanate groups, at least one compound having two or more hydroxyl groups and a distannoxane tin catalyst;   the distannoxane tin catalyst having a bis(alkoxide) ligand and characterized by the tin having a +4 oxidation state.   
     
     
         2 . The article of manufacture of  claim 1 , wherein the distannoxane tin catalyst is penta coordinate or hexa-coordinate. 
     
     
         3 . The article of manufacture of  claim 2 , wherein the distannoxane catalyst is 2,2-Di-n-butyl-1,3,2-dioxastannolane. 
     
     
         4 . The article of manufacture of  claim 1 , being one or more of a jacket, insulation or semi-conductive layer of a wire or cable. 
     
     
         5 . The article of manufacture of  claim 1 , selected from the group consisting of wire-and-cable insulations, wire-and-cable semiconductive articles, wire-and-cable coatings, wire-and-cable jackets, cable accessories, shoe soles, multicomponent shoe soles, weather stripping, gaskets, profiles, durable goods, rigid ultradrawn tape, run flat tire inserts, construction panels, composites, pipes, foams, blown films, and fibers. 
     
     
         6 . A wire or cable comprising a jacket wherein the jacket comprises
 (i) the reaction product of
 A. At least one resin having hydroxyl groups and at least one compound having two or more isocyanate groups, or 
 B. At least one resin having isocyanate groups, at least one compound having two or more hydroxyl groups; and 
   (ii) at least one distannoxane tin catalyst, the distannoxane tin catalyst having a bis(alkoxide) ligand and characterized by the tin having a +4 oxidation state.   
     
     
         7 . A process for preparing an article of manufacture, the process comprising reacting a composition comprising:
 A. At least one resin having hydroxyl groups, at least one compound having two or more isocyanate groups and a distannoxane tin catalyst; or   B. At least one resin having isocyanate groups, at least one compound having two or more hydroxyl groups and a distannoxane tin catalyst;   the distannoxane tin catalyst having a bis(alkoxide) ligand and characterized by the tin having a +4 oxidation state.   
     
     
         8 . The process of  claim 7 , wherein the article of manufacture is a jacketed wire or cable, and the process comprises applying a coating of the composition onto the wire or cable prior to reacting the composition. 
     
     
         9 . The process of  claim 7 , wherein the article of manufacture is selected from the group consisting of wire-and-cable insulations, wire-and-cable semiconductive articles, wire-and-cable coatings, wire-and-cable jackets, cable accessories, shoe soles, multicomponent shoe soles, weather stripping, gaskets, profiles, durable goods, rigid ultradrawn tape, run flat tire inserts, construction panels, composites, pipes, foams, blown films, and fibers. 
     
     
         10 . The process of  claim 7 , further comprising the step of producing the distannoxane tin catalyst in situ by a condensation reaction of an alkyltin oxide and a diol. 
     
     
         11 . The process of  claim 10 , wherein the diol is at least one of: 1,3-propanediol; 1,2-propanediol; ethylene glycol; or 1,5-pentanediol.
